What is the difference between Customer Reliability Engineer vs Site Reliability Engineer?

AspectCustomer Reliability EngineerSite Reliability Engineer
CredentialsTypically requires engineering degrees, certifications in cloud platforms (AWS, Azure), and knowledge of customer supportRequires engineering degrees, certifications in cloud and systems management, with a focus on infrastructure
Work EnvironmentCustomer-facing, involves direct interaction with clients to resolve issues and improve reliabilityPrimarily internal, focused on maintaining and improving system reliability and scalability
Employer & Industry UsageUsed by cloud service providers and tech companies with a customer support componentCommon in large tech companies managing large-scale infrastructure and services

The main difference is that Customer Reliability Engineers focus on ensuring customer satisfaction and resolving client-specific issues, while Site Reliability Engineers concentrate on internal system stability and scalability. Both roles require technical expertise and cloud knowledge but serve different operational needs.

What skills and qualifications are needed to thrive as a customer reliability engineer?

To thrive as a Customer Reliability Engineer, you need a solid background in systems engineering, incident management, and troubleshooting, often supported by a degree in computer science or related field. Familiarity with cloud platforms (such as AWS or GCP), monitoring tools (like Datadog or Prometheus), and automation scripts is typically required. Exceptional communication, problem-solving abilities, and a customer-centric mindset are vital soft skills for this role. These skills ensure efficient incident resolution, strong client relationships, and reliable system performance under pressure.

THE WORK:

This is an engineering-first role with a coaching dimension-not the other way around. You will spend the majority of your time doing hands-on observability and reliability engineering work: building instrumentation, designing alert configurations, authoring Terraform, and troubleshooting production systems. Alongside that, you will coach and consult with stream-aligned product teams, helping them build operational maturity over time.

You will join Ripple's Technical Operations team and work across Azure (80%) and AWS (20%) environments supporting infrastructure that is predominantly Windows-based (80%), handling significant payment volume for enterprise treasury customers. The incident management program you will help build is early-stage-you will be establishing practices, not inheriting a mature playbook.


WHAT YOU'LL DO:

  • Observability Engineering
    • Design and implement monitoring, alerting, and dashboards in New Relic (APM, Infrastructure, Logs, Synthetics) across Azure and AWS; write NRQL queries for troubleshooting, analysis, and reporting.
    • Define and implement SLOs/SLIs and error budgets; coach teams on using them to balance feature velocity with reliability and communicate system health to stakeholders.
    • Lead alert noise reduction and signal quality engineering-tune thresholds, eliminate false positives, and ensure every alert is actionable.
    • Optimize observability costs through log ingestion management, pipeline rules, and New Relic configuration governance.
    • Partner with engineering teams to improve observability maturity: structured logging, metrics instrumentation (RED/USE methods), distributed tracing, and effective dashboard patterns.
    Infrastructure & IaC
    • Develop and maintain Terraform infrastructure as code for provisioning and managing monitoring resources, alert configurations, and observability infrastructure-this is a primary engineering responsibility, not an occasional task.
    • Establish and enforce IaC governance standards for observability infrastructure across teams, providing a repeatable, auditable model for how monitoring resources are managed.
    • Author and troubleshoot Azure DevOps pipelines; support teams with deployment visibility, change tracking, and release hygiene as it relates to production reliability.
    Incident Management
    • Administer and configure Incident.IO: alert routing, notification workflows, Slack and OpsGenie integration, and runbook management-operationalizing what exists today and expanding from there.
    • Build out incident management foundations that are largely yours to establish: PIR/postmortem processes, on-call rotation design, escalation policies, incident severity classification, and response playbooks.
    • Track and report on MTTR, MTTD, and incident frequency; identify trends and drive continuous improvement in partnership with engineering teams.
    • Respond to and debrief on production incidents-providing real-time troubleshooting support and facilitating structured post-incident reviews.
    Cross-Functional Enablement
    • Enable stream-aligned engineering teams to adopt improved observability and incident management practices through workshops, consultation, and hands-on guidance.
    • Collaborate with the Subsystems Platform Team to translate common needs into self-service observability and incident management capabilities.
    • Build lasting team competency through documentation, training materials, and knowledge-sharing sessions that outlast any individual engagement.
